What Types of Work and Facilities Can Telemetry Registered Nurses Expect in San Ramon, CA?

As a Telemetry Registered Nurse in San Ramon, California, you can expect to work in a variety of healthcare settings, including acute care hospitals, specialized cardiac care units, and outpatient facilities. In these dynamic environments, you will monitor patients’ vital signs and cardiac rhythms, interpret telemetry readings, and provide critical assessments for patients experiencing cardiac issues. Facilities such as San Ramon Regional Medical Center offer advanced technologies and a collaborative atmosphere, allowing you to work alongside multidisciplinary teams to deliver high-quality patient care. Additionally, opportunities may exist within rehabilitation centers and telehealth services, where your expertise in telemetry will be invaluable in managing patient care remotely or supporting recovery in transitional settings. At Renown South Meadows Medical Center, a hospital located in south Reno, you’ll find the best of both worlds. We’re a community hospital offering great surgical and medical services in a nurturing environment. Renown South Meadows is ranked in the top 1 percent nationwide for quality care based on measures for heart attack, heart failure, pneumonia and surgical care. Come see why patients rate South Meadows in the top echelon of healthcare facilities. Unit Description: Patient population includes treatment of CHF, Alcohol Withdrawal, NSTEMI’s, sepsis, dysrhythmias, PNA, COPD, Covid, care of the post-procedure patients including pacemakers, ablations, and cath lab procedures, and OHS patients once downgraded from ICU. Medications include non-titratable cardiac medication drips (Cardizem, Lasix, Nitro, etc). May float to Intensive Care Units for a telemetry/medical appropriate assignment, medical-surgical units, as well Renown Regional. Our goal is the provision of clinical excellence and exceptional customer service in a collaborative, multidisciplinary, patient- centered environment.

29 bed unit that is staffed with RN’s and CNA/CCT’s. Staffing matrix is between 1:4-6 patients. Ancillary staff includes, but is not limited to, a Rapid Response Team, phlebotomists, EKG technicians, Respiratory Therapists, and Physical and Occupational Therapists. Patient population is a combination of tele and medical status patients, all tele patients are monitored remotely by a CCT. Patient population includes treatment of any medical or stable telemetry diagnoses – COPD, sepsis, COVID and other respiratory illnesses, ETOH withdrawl, DM, GI bleed, etc. May float to Intensive Care Units for a telemetry/medical appropriate assignment, medical-surgical units, as well Renown South Meadows. Extremely busy and fast paced environment serving a 500-mile radius. Level 2 trauma center, Stroke accreditation, 800 inpatient bed hospital, 80 ER beds. The volume and pace required to work here are that of level 1 trauma center

CLINICAL INTERVIEWING Patient Types: Higher level of telemetry patients PCI pre/post care, CHF, MI, DMII, GI, GU, ONC, Sepsis, Stroke, Neutropenia, COVID(higher level of oxygenation), PNA, AMS, TIA, AKI, Dehydrations, ETOH, Syncope, CKD, Afib with RVR, Dialysis, NSTEMI, Leukemia, Pulmonary Edema, Anemia, Shock, Chest pain, Hypoxia High volume of post-cath lab procedures – TR bands, stent placements (must be familiar with the procedure), fresh cath patients (no sheaths) requiring q15 min checks Do not take DKA – those patients go to ICU High Spanish-speaking population (30-50%) High volume of the underserved population – charity care – looking for compassionate caregivers Patient Ratios: Days: 1:4 Nights: 1:5 Required Certifications: BLS and ACLS required, ONS (Preferred) Oncology experience is not required. Will be given Tele patients if no oncology experience. Skills required: Trach care, chest tube, TR band, Post Cath lab, Central line maintenance care, Bipap experience required, Hi-flow experience required, Reading/Interpreting/measuring Cardiac Rhythm strips required. Titratable drip experience required (diltiazem and heparin, nurse protocol based on lab values). Support on the Unit: CNA: (Team Nursing) Days 1:6 Nights 1:8 Receptionist/HUC Charge nurse/Staff coordinator – Typically does not take patient assignments, will help with Occasionally will have 1-2 patients if staffing needs Phlebotomy – days/nights IV/VAT Team until 2300 Hospitalist – 24/7 Telemetry monitoring tech? Yes, on the unit. 2 central units. 32 patients per central unit. Sign off strips q 4 hours. Technology/Equipment: EMR: EPIC IV pumps: Plum pumps Medication dispensing: Omnicell Monitors: Draeger Floating: If yes, where? All other MS/tele units Orientation (#hrs/shifts): Hospital Orientation 2 – 12hr shifts on the unit depending on their contracted shifts Scheduling: Weekend rotation: Every other weekend Weekend nights are Friday/Sat On call? No Holiday Expectations: 1-2 Holidays per contract Approval of time off? Can we approve up to 7 days off on your behalf? Yes Shift times: Days 7a-7p; Nights 7p-7a Schedule cycle: 4-week increments and will receive the schedule 4 weeks in advance Overtime is optional. Other notes: Scrub Color: Any color Parking: Free onsite parking Culture – Traveler friendly, very welcoming. Team oriented. Patient-centered care. Very Fast-paced environment with higher level of acuity than a normal telemetry unit.
